You’re in the middle of no where with wild animals surrounding you but you feel totally safe. We stayed at two different lodges while in the Delta, Bains Camp and Chiefs. Both are 5 star, and both are completely different. Bains is on the edge on one of the Delta’s waterholes, so hippos galore. They offer special experiences where they will pull your bed out onto the deck and you can sleep under the stars, I wasn’t that adventurous, but I did take a bubble bath under the stars. Your Tent is raised off the ground and at night the hippos come out of the water and feed on grass under your cabin, very unique. Chief’s Camp is in a drier part of the Delta, but just as busy with animals and beautiful scenery. When we went to lunch, we were visited by some elephants at the restaurant, but they couldn’t stay, no reservation, lol.
I’m definitely not a morning person at the best of times but this trip and my itinerary was perfect. Up early for a morning safari , bush coffee and cake to watch the sun rise, back to the lodge for relaxing during the heat of the day, then before dinner out again on game drive and sundowners gazing at the sunset, listening to animals, while sipping your favourite drink, then back to the lodge for dinner and sitting by the campfire, repeat the next day and the next and so forth.
